Development of methods for determining the particle size of titanium dioxide (E 171) in selected foods (Nano 44)

Project code: MRI-LBV-08-1032-Größe TiO2
Contract period: 01.12.2018 - 31.12.2020
Purpose of research: Experimental development

Coordinated by the Joint Research Center (JRC) of the European Commission, methods for the determination of the particle size of E 171 (titanium dioxide) in selected foods are developed and tested in ring trials. The methods are single particle ICP-MS and electron microscopy. As an option, dynamic light scattering (DLS) and possibly asymmetric flow field flow fractionation (AF4) will be used.
